inline bool isNumeric()

in include/llvm/Support/YAMLTraits.h [537:631]


inline bool isNumeric(StringRef S) {
  const static auto skipDigits = [](StringRef Input) {
    return Input.drop_front(
        std::min(Input.find_first_not_of("0123456789"), Input.size()));
  };

  // Make S.front() and S.drop_front().front() (if S.front() is [+-]) calls
  // safe.
  if (S.empty() || S.equals("+") || S.equals("-"))
    return false;

  if (S.equals(".nan") || S.equals(".NaN") || S.equals(".NAN"))
    return true;

  // Infinity and decimal numbers can be prefixed with sign.
  StringRef Tail = (S.front() == '-' || S.front() == '+') ? S.drop_front() : S;

  // Check for infinity first, because checking for hex and oct numbers is more
  // expensive.
  if (Tail.equals(".inf") || Tail.equals(".Inf") || Tail.equals(".INF"))
    return true;

  // Section 10.3.2 Tag Resolution
  // YAML 1.2 Specification prohibits Base 8 and Base 16 numbers prefixed with
  // [-+], so S should be used instead of Tail.
  if (S.startswith("0o"))
    return S.size() > 2 &&
           S.drop_front(2).find_first_not_of("01234567") == StringRef::npos;

  if (S.startswith("0x"))
    return S.size() > 2 && S.drop_front(2).find_first_not_of(
                               "0123456789abcdefABCDEF") == StringRef::npos;

  // Parse float: [-+]? (\. [0-9]+ | [0-9]+ (\. [0-9]* )?) ([eE] [-+]? [0-9]+)?
  S = Tail;

  // Handle cases when the number starts with '.' and hence needs at least one
  // digit after dot (as opposed by number which has digits before the dot), but
  // doesn't have one.
  if (S.startswith(".") &&
      (S.equals(".") ||
       (S.size() > 1 && std::strchr("0123456789", S[1]) == nullptr)))
    return false;

  if (S.startswith("E") || S.startswith("e"))
    return false;

  enum ParseState {
    Default,
    FoundDot,
    FoundExponent,
  };
  ParseState State = Default;

  S = skipDigits(S);

  // Accept decimal integer.
  if (S.empty())
    return true;

  if (S.front() == '.') {
    State = FoundDot;
    S = S.drop_front();
  } else if (S.front() == 'e' || S.front() == 'E') {
    State = FoundExponent;
    S = S.drop_front();
  } else {
    return false;
  }

  if (State == FoundDot) {
    S = skipDigits(S);
    if (S.empty())
      return true;

    if (S.front() == 'e' || S.front() == 'E') {
      State = FoundExponent;
      S = S.drop_front();
    } else {
      return false;
    }
  }

  assert(State == FoundExponent && "Should have found exponent at this point.");
  if (S.empty())
    return false;

  if (S.front() == '+' || S.front() == '-') {
    S = S.drop_front();
    if (S.empty())
      return false;
  }

  return skipDigits(S).empty();
}
